Output 656754dc615a951823bdce3c353eb57c16d77a0a30f0c84922624aa7bb82070e:0

value
129824
script pubkey
OP_0 OP_PUSHBYTES_20 ecb969a850c2525fa5753f9ebe1e873e76785d89
address
bc1qajukn2zscff9lft4870tu8588em8shvf6vsrr2
transaction
656754dc615a951823bdce3c353eb57c16d77a0a30f0c84922624aa7bb82070e
spent
true